Toast is a technology company that provides an all-in-one SaaS product and financial technology solutions tailored for the restaurant industry. Toast’s platform includes tools for point of sale, payment processing, supplier management, digital ordering and delivery, marketing and loyalty, employee scheduling, and team management. Our mission is to streamline operations, enhance customer experiences, and improve overall efficiency for restaurants.
Are you bready for a change?
As a Staff Engineer on the Accounts Payable team, you will develop and maintain back-end systems that support AP operations, automate processes, enhance user interfaces, and integrate various systems. You will collaborate closely with product managers, frontend engineers, and other stakeholders to deliver high-quality, scalable, and reliable backend solutions.
About This Role (Responsibilities):
As a Staff Engineer, you will:
Work collaboratively with UX, PM, QA, and engineers to design, build, and maintain high-performance, flexible, and scalable SaaS applications.
Lead technical initiatives, mentor junior engineers, and provide guidance on best practices for backend development.
Champion design reviews and help drive the technical direction of the team.
Develop automated workflows for invoice processing, payment approvals, and vendor management.
Optimize query performance and ensure data integrity within large datasets.
Implement machine learning or Optical Character Recognition (OCR) to streamline data extraction from invoices.
Ensure solutions are scalable, reliable, and secure by collaborating with other engineering teams.
Advocate best coding practices to raise the bar for your team and the company.
Build and maintain a high-quality, reliable framework for reporting, analytics, and insights on the Toast platform.
Document solution designs, write & review code, test, and roll out solutions to production.
Work with PMs to capture and act on customer feedback to iteratively enhance the customer experience.
Propose and implement improvements to enhance system efficiency, scalability, and user experience.
Present findings and insights to senior leadership and stakeholders.
Passionate about delivering great user experiences and seeing your product used in real-world applications.
Do You Have the Right Ingredients? (Requirements)
8+ years of hands-on experience in software development using C#, Java, Kotlin, or other object-oriented languages.
Strong experience building and maintaining RESTful APIs, GraphQL endpoints, and integrations with internal and external services.
Expertise in relational (SQL) and NoSQL databases such as SQL Server, Postgres, DynamoDB with experience in data modeling, query optimization, and performance tuning.
Experience in scaling backend systems to handle high traffic and large data volumes.
Strong experience with automated testing (unit, integration, end-to-end tests) and test-driven development (TDD).
Proficiency with data warehousing solutions such as Snowflake, Redshift, or BigQuery.
Experience working in Agile/Scrum teams.
Must have experience supporting and debugging large distributed applications.
Strong knowledge of monitoring, troubleshooting, and improving system performance through logging and metrics.
Familiarity with data platforms for scalable data processing is a plus.
Strong problem-solving skills with the ability to diagnose and resolve complex technical issues.
Excellent communication skills to work effectively with both technical and non-technical stakeholders.
Self-motivated, with a passion for continuous learning and staying up-to-date with new technologies.
Bachelor’s degree required.
Read more
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Apoorv Pandey
Sr. Mobile Developer - Prismberry Technologies Pvt Ltd
The entire journey, right from the interview process to the onboarding, has been absolutely seamless and delightful. Every step was meticulously planned and executed with such precision that it made the experience not just smooth but genuinely enjoyable. Kudos to the team!
Shubham Vishwakarma
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Ashish Gupta
Gen AI Engineer - Fractal Analytics
The process was smooth, and the team was incredibly supportive. A special mention to Eman, who was exceptional - always available with updates and consistently following up with the Fractal team. Her support made the journey seamless.
Parth Lukhi
Senior Software Developer - Bits In Glass
It was a great experience with Cutshort. I would not believe that apart from Naukri and LinkedIn, we could land jobs. But I did through Cutshort.
Apoorv Pandey
Sr. Mobile Developer - Prismberry Technologies Pvt Ltd
The entire journey, right from the interview process to the onboarding, has been absolutely seamless and delightful. Every step was meticulously planned and executed with such precision that it made the experience not just smooth but genuinely enjoyable. Kudos to the team!
Shubham Vishwakarma
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Ashish Gupta
Gen AI Engineer - Fractal Analytics
The process was smooth, and the team was incredibly supportive. A special mention to Eman, who was exceptional - always available with updates and consistently following up with the Fractal team. Her support made the journey seamless.
Parth Lukhi
Senior Software Developer - Bits In Glass
It was a great experience with Cutshort. I would not believe that apart from Naukri and LinkedIn, we could land jobs. But I did through Cutshort.
Apoorv Pandey
Sr. Mobile Developer - Prismberry Technologies Pvt Ltd
The entire journey, right from the interview process to the onboarding, has been absolutely seamless and delightful. Every step was meticulously planned and executed with such precision that it made the experience not just smooth but genuinely enjoyable. Kudos to the team!
Companies hiring on Cutshort
About Toast
Founded :
2012
Type :
Product
Size :
1000-5000
Stage :
Profitable
About
Toast empowers restaurants of all sizes to build great teams, increase revenue, improve operations, and delight guests.
We pair our deep understanding of the restaurant industry with powerful cloud based software and restaurant-grade hardware to deliver an intuitive, all-in-one platform, across point of sale, guest marketing, digital ordering & delivery, and payroll & HR
Read more
Tech stack
Java
Kotlin
Amazon Web Services (AWS)
.NET
C#
React.js
Angular (2+)
MVC Framework
PostgreSQL
RabbitMQ
Company video
Candid answers by the company
What does the company do?
What is the location preference of jobs?
Toast helps restaurants of all sizes streamline operations, boost revenue, enhance team management, and deliver exceptional guest experiences.
Egnyte is seeking an experienced Sr. Software Engineer to join our Software Engineering (Infrastructure) group. The Software Engineering (Infrastructure) group builds large distributed components and services that run Egnyte’s Cloud Platform. Our code serves billions of requests per day with sub-second latency in a fault-tolerant environment. Some of the responsibilities for this group include Egnyte’s Cloud File System, Object Store, Metadata Stores, Search Systems, Recommendations Systems, Synchronization, and intelligent caching of multi-petabyte datasets. We are looking for candidates with a shared passion for building large-scale distributed systems and a keen sense for tackling complexities that come with scaling through multiple orders of magnitude.
What You’ll Do (but is not limited to)
Design and develop highly-scalable elastic cloud architecture that seamlessly integrates with on-premises systems
Challenge and redefine existing architectural fundamentals in order to provide next level of performance and scalability; ability to foresee post-deployment design challenges, performance and scale bottlenecks
Work with multicultural, geographically distributed teams and closely coordinate with cross-functional teams in multiple time zones.
Deliver enterprise-grade products to customers and continuously work with engineering team to refine products in the field
Mentor interns and junior engineers, collaborate with Operations, and work closely with CTO on roadmap items
Extensive penetration testing to ensure security across a hybrid deployment between public/private cloud
Monitor and manage 3,000+ nodes using modern DevOps tools and APM solutions
Proactive performance and exception analysis
Your Qualifications
5+ years of relevant industry work Experience
Demonstrated success designing and developing complex systems
Expertise with multi-tenant, highly complex, cloud solutions
Experience owning all aspects of software engineering, from design to implementation, QA and maintenance.
Experience with the following technologies: Java, SQL, Linux, Python, HBase/BigTable
Data driven decision process
Relies on unit testing instead of manual QA
Knowledge of DevOps techniques
BS or MS degree in Computer Science or related field
Bonus Skills
Experience with Hybrid and/or on-premises solutions
Experience in working with AWS or GCP
Experience with the following technologies:, Nginx, Haproxy, BigQuery, New Relic, Graphite, and/or Puppet
Security / Governance expertise
About Egnyte
In a content critical age, Egnyte fuels business growth by enabling content-rich business processes, while also providing organizations with visibility and control over their content assets. Egnyte’s cloud-native content services platform leverages the industry’s leading content intelligence engine to deliver a simple, secure, and vendor-neutral foundation for managing enterprise content across business applications and storage repositories. More than 16,000 customers trust Egnyte to enhance employee productivity, automate data management, and reduce file-sharing cost and complexity. Investors include Google Ventures, Kleiner Perkins, Caufield & Byers, and Goldman Sachs. For more information, visithttp://www.egnyte.com/"> http://www.egnyte.com/">www.egnyte.com
About You * You are a Coder, a Doer. YOU BELIEVE in actions ( *In short - You are less about Gyan and more about Samadhan* ) * YOU BELIEVE in software delivery with quality * If you are passionate about technology, engineering best practices and using them to solve real and complex business problems. * Badly written code or bad architecture irritates you the most. * YOU BELIEVE in "Proof of the pudding is in the eating" so you are always tinkering and exploring new technologies * YOU BELIEVE in building things the right way, invest in developer productivity and follow proven engineering practices to ensure that you spend the maximum amount of time working on problems that matter. * Since work is a big part of your life, YOU BELIEVE in sharing knowledge and of course have fun in the process (company outings, team sports, lunches, etc)
You'll be expected to 1. Design highly scalable, testable code and follow Test Driven Development methodology - Able to write well organised, modularised code with test cases. * Apart from writing code * 1. Take ownership of new products/features. 2. Contribute to the design and architecture of our backend APIs and deployment of microservices 3. Ensure adherence to engineering best practices and maintain the overall quality of our codebase. 4. Mentor and assist younger members of the team and perform code reviews. 5. Work with the product team to translate powerful ideas into everyday business value.
Qualifications * Will prefer a Bachelor's degree or equivalent experience in Computer Science or related field * Development experience with Java is a must; If you know Python and Go Programming Language that's great * Experience in SQL and NoSQL databases with an insight into various data modelling use cases * Sound with data structures and algorithms and have a good understanding of design patterns, software architectures * Unquenching thirst to learn new technologies. * Experience with CI/CD is a plus
What FreightFox gives you - A high energy environment where you’ll be working alongside people who want to bring innovative tech solutions in the Indian landscape. Make in India for India. - A chance to become a part of the early team of a budding start-up and help shape its growth path. - Competitive Package - Stocks - Be part of the early-stage startup and they benefit financially from the company’s growth
About FreightFox We are a young and ambitious technology start-up in the Indian B2B Logistics space. Our aim is to change the future of freight in India by leveraging tech and data to deliver new and exciting possibilities in this space. We’ve cautiously cultivated an environment where customers come first, where we validate our hypothesis first before writing even a single line of code, where our customers and prospects are our best advisors and where we truly believe that insights from data are critical to steering a business in the right direction.
We have raised $300K seed fund from Angel Investors in Dec 2020
We are global software Development Company providing IT Solution to enterprises worldwide. Taxmann Technologies deliver a range of software development solutions like e-book solutions, DRM Solutions, Professional website Design, Mobile App development, Product engineering, Desktop based/cloud based application Software, Content Management Systems, etc
We study, design, develop, enhance, customize, implement, maintain & support various aspects of information technology. We are in IT business since 2000 and dedicated to providing IT solutions to small & medium enterprises worldwide.
Major Clients include Government based websites with 5 million Monthly Active Users and www.taxmann.com, which is a major product in itself with 1 million Monthly Active Users.
Job Responsibilities Producing code using .NET languages (C#)
Upgrading, configuring and debugging existing systems
Providing technical support for web, desktop or mobile applications
Collaborate with internal teams to produce software design and architecture
Write clean, scalable code using .NET programming languages
Test and deploy applications and systems
Revise, update and debug code
Improve existing software
Develop documentation throughout the software development life cycle (SDLC)
Requirements: Proven experience as a .NET Developer or Application Developer
Familiarity with the ASP.NET framework, SQL Server and design/architectural patterns (e.g. Model-View-Controller (MVC))
Knowledge of at least one of the .NET languages (e.g. C#, Visual Basic .NET) and HTML5/CSS3
You will be responsible for developing features on the application and integrations end to end. You will be working closely with the Technical Team to come up with high-quality, resilient, and highly performant applications.
Key Responsibilities
Design and develop SaaS-based applications based on microservices architecture.
Work on the core backend and ensure it meets the performance benchmarks.
API and Integrations.
Designing and developing APIs for the front end to consume.
Constantly improve the architecture of the application by clearing the technical backlog.
Meeting both technical and consumer needs.
Staying abreast of developments in web applications and programming languages.
Work on the front end with ReactJS is a plus point.
What are we looking for?
An enthusiastic individual with the following skills. We are open to promising candidates who are passionate about their work and are team players.
A subset of the below skills should be fine as long as you are good.🙂
OAuth, API Integrations.
Agnostic/Polyglot with multiple tech stacks.
Worked on open source technologies – NodeJS, ReactJS, MySQL, NoSQL, MongoDB, CouchDB, DynamoDB, Clickhouse, Kafka
Backend exposure – good knowledge of building and integrating APIs
Efficient in building microservices in combining server & front-end.
Knowledge of cloud architecture.
Excellent knowledge and understanding skills on OAuth.
Should have sound working experience with relational and columnar DB.
Should be innovative and communicative in approach.
Will be responsible for functional/technical track of a project.
Who will you work with?
You will closely work with the engineering team and support the Product Team of Compass.
What can you look for?
A wholesome opportunity in a fast-paced environment will enable you to juggle between concepts yet maintain the quality of content, interact, share your ideas, and have loads of learning while at work. Work with a team of highly talented young professionals and enjoy the benefits of being at Xoxoday.
We are
A fast-growing SaaS commerce company based in Bangalore with offices in Delhi, Mumbai, SF, Dubai, Singapore, and Dublin. We have three products in our portfolio: Plum, Empuls, and Compass. Xoxoday works with over 1000 global clients. We help our clients engage and motivate their employees, sales teams, channel partners, or consumers for better business results.
Way forward
We look forward to connecting with you. As you may take time to review this opportunity, we will wait for a reasonable time of around 3-5 days before we screen the collected applications and start lining up job discussions with the hiring manager. However, we assure you that we will attempt to maintain a reasonable time window for successfully closing this requirement. The candidates will be kept informed and updated on the feedback and application status.
Core java ( with java8 or above ) Object oriented design patterns Maven build process and how Maven works Working knowledge and good proficiency in Git , Git repo , git bash and git commands Programming logic and reasoning Learnability
As a Full Stack Backend Developer, you will be responsible for building and maintaining our
client facing products. You will be working on a range of SaaS applications that will provide
our clients with the information they seek. Part of that responsibility is designing and
building the required auxiliary services to maintain billing, authentication, and API requests.
Our applications typically have to provide a large body of information in a useful and
concise way. We always need leaders being ready to take over a business unit’s services or
provide “POC and delivery” on untouched fields.
What you'll be responsible for:
You will be in charge of developing new product lines and features for our web
applications as well as improving and maintaining the quality of the entire
codebase.
You are responsible for the continuous improvement of our applications with the
help of agile development techniques like Scrum, XP or Kanban
You will participate in the full product lifecycle: planning, conception,
development, testing, customer feedback, and iteration.
You will proactively suggest improvements across the whole stack.
Maintain our web application tech stack: PHP, Laravel, Vue.js,
PostgreSQL/MySQL, Redis and whatever else is required to get the job done
What we're looking for:
Strong agile mindset, able to iterate fast and give early feedback
Proven experience with PHP Laravel (Version 5+) and VueJS
Excellent communication skills in English
Experience developing SaaS style applications or public API's
Positive attitude
Strong Understanding of GIT version control.
Desire and eagerness to contribute to the success of the company and grow
along with it
Strong foundational understanding of frontend languages: HTML, CSS,
JavaScript/JQuery.
Hands-on mentality
Bonus points for:
AWS experience
Data visualisation experience
Experience building client facing data applications
Active member of the open source community
Hands-on experience with git Linux and shell scripting
Great Opportunity to work on windows application development!!
If you are tech savy with hands on experience in WPF/winforms and WCF, send your profile to [email protected]
Please note the job location is Kharadi and there is a special joining bonus for all those who can join in 2 weeks’ time.
Read more
Why apply to jobs via Cutshort
Personalized job matches
Stop wasting time. Get matched with jobs that meet your skills, aspirations and preferences.
Verified hiring teams
See actual hiring teams, find common social connections or connect with them directly. No 3rd party agencies here.
Move faster with AI
We use AI to get you faster responses, recommendations and unmatched user experience.
21,01,133
Matches delivered
37,12,187
Network size
15,000
Companies hiring
Did not find a job you were looking for?
Search for relevant jobs from 10000+ companies such as Google, Amazon & Uber actively hiring on Cutshort.
Get to hear about interesting companies hiring right now
Read about what our users have to say about finding their next opportunity on Cutshort.
Apoorv Pandey
Sr. Mobile Developer - Prismberry Technologies Pvt Ltd
The entire journey, right from the interview process to the onboarding, has been absolutely seamless and delightful. Every step was meticulously planned and executed with such precision that it made the experience not just smooth but genuinely enjoyable. Kudos to the team!
Shubham Vishwakarma
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Ashish Gupta
Gen AI Engineer - Fractal Analytics
The process was smooth, and the team was incredibly supportive. A special mention to Eman, who was exceptional - always available with updates and consistently following up with the Fractal team. Her support made the journey seamless.
Parth Lukhi
Senior Software Developer - Bits In Glass
It was a great experience with Cutshort. I would not believe that apart from Naukri and LinkedIn, we could land jobs. But I did through Cutshort.
Apoorv Pandey
Sr. Mobile Developer - Prismberry Technologies Pvt Ltd
The entire journey, right from the interview process to the onboarding, has been absolutely seamless and delightful. Every step was meticulously planned and executed with such precision that it made the experience not just smooth but genuinely enjoyable. Kudos to the team!
Shubham Vishwakarma
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Ashish Gupta
Gen AI Engineer - Fractal Analytics
The process was smooth, and the team was incredibly supportive. A special mention to Eman, who was exceptional - always available with updates and consistently following up with the Fractal team. Her support made the journey seamless.
Parth Lukhi
Senior Software Developer - Bits In Glass
It was a great experience with Cutshort. I would not believe that apart from Naukri and LinkedIn, we could land jobs. But I did through Cutshort.
Apoorv Pandey
Sr. Mobile Developer - Prismberry Technologies Pvt Ltd
The entire journey, right from the interview process to the onboarding, has been absolutely seamless and delightful. Every step was meticulously planned and executed with such precision that it made the experience not just smooth but genuinely enjoyable. Kudos to the team!